Departing from Copenhagen
Whether you are travelling from Denmark or Sweden, there is a high chance that you will find yourself heading to Copenhagen Airport to commence your journey. As the biggest airport in Scandinavia, there are regular flights from Copenhagen to a variety of destinations. Copenhagen airport sits on the island of Amager, and is linked to Sweden by one of the longest road bridges in Europe. The ¯resund Bridge was prominently featured on the popular TV show The Bridge, and it costs approximately 45 euros to cross it in a car, or ten euros by train.
If you are travelling by car to the airport, you will find plenty of parking on your arrival. Pick up and drop off parking is free for 15 minutes, and prices for full days start at 50 Danish krone. This converts to approximately £5.50. You can also save 5% if you book the parking online. Terminal Three sits above a railway station, meaning that you can get to the airport without needing to drive. The airport is also linked to Copenhagen city centre by bus.

If you have only a little time to kill before one of the flights Copenhagen offers, you can take advantage of the airport's free Wi-Fi. You will have to register for it through the Copenhagen Advantage Scheme, which will also gives you the chance to save money on parking, bar and restaurant bills. Experience Edinburgh
Edinburgh Airport is the primary international point of entry for Scotland, with many international carriers flying into and out of the airport every day. Regional airlines also frequent the airport; flights to Edinburgh are available daily. Edinburgh Airport is easily accessible by ground transportation, and the M8 motorway is just a short distance away. Buses are also available, with day and night service into the city. City taxis are available as well; many companies park outside of the arrival area of the airport.
Edinburgh enjoys a mild-to-cool climate, owing to its location near the Gulf Stream current. Summer temperatures peak around 18 degrees. With the almost constant wind, Edinburgh can be somewhat blustery during the wintertime, so catching flights from Copenhagen to Edinburgh may mean planning for indoor activities. Travellers will not be lacking in choice - history and culture abound in Edinburgh, with plenty of art galleries and history museums to enjoy. Many guided walks around the city can be arranged to take you into both the New Town and the Old Town. Travelling the Royal Mile, from Edinburgh Castle to Holyrood Palace, cannot be missed.
